.error-page[data-v-07761f59]{height:100vh;width:100vw;background:#dbdbdb}.button-shadow[data-v-07761f59]{box-shadow:0 4px 0 #b6b6b6;transition:all .2s}.button-shadow[data-v-07761f59]:active{box-shadow:none;transform:translateY(4px)}@keyframes slide-data-v-1d7cf88a{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shine-div[data-v-1d7cf88a]{position:relative;overflow:hidden}.shine-div[data-v-1d7cf88a]:after{content:"";top:0;transform:translateX(100%);width:100%;height:100%;position:absolute;z-index:1;animation:slide-data-v-1d7cf88a 1.5s infinite;background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.3) 50%,rgba(128,186,232,0) 99%,rgba(125,185,232,0));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#007db9e8",GradientType=1)}.breadcrumb-container[data-v-1d7cf88a]{display:flex;flex-wrap:wrap}.breadcrumb-container>*+[data-v-1d7cf88a]{margin-left:.25rem}.grade-list[data-v-84ae9572]{scrollbar-width:none;-ms-overflow-style:none}.grade-list[data-v-84ae9572]::-webkit-scrollbar{display:none}.grade-list>.active-grade[data-v-84ae9572]{position:absolute;bottom:0;height:.25rem;border-radius:.25rem;--tw-bg-opacity:1;background-color:rgba(136,84,192,var(--tw-bg-opacity))}.grade[data-v-84ae9572]{overflow:hidden;white-space:nowrap}.arrow[data-v-84ae9572]{position:absolute;top:0;bottom:0;z-index:5;display:flex;cursor:pointer;align-items:center;justify-content:center;--tw-bg-opacity:1;background-color:rgba(255,255,255,var(--tw-bg-opacity));padding-left:.75rem;padding-right:.75rem;--tw-text-opacity:1;color:rgba(136,84,192,var(--tw-text-opacity))}.arrow-left[data-v-84ae9572]{left:0;background:linear-gradient(90deg,#fff 69%,hsla(0,0%,100%,0))}.arrow-right[data-v-84ae9572]{right:0;background:linear-gradient(90deg,hsla(0,0%,100%,0),#fff 31%)}@keyframes slide-data-v-1191dc00{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shine-div[data-v-1191dc00]{position:relative;overflow:hidden}.shine-div[data-v-1191dc00]:after{content:"";top:0;transform:translateX(100%);width:100%;height:100%;position:absolute;z-index:1;animation:slide-data-v-1191dc00 1.5s infinite;background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.3) 50%,rgba(128,186,232,0) 99%,rgba(125,185,232,0));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#007db9e8",GradientType=1)}.subjects-list[data-v-1191dc00]{grid-template-columns:repeat(auto-fill,minmax(100px,1fr))}@keyframes slide-data-v-0a74a767{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shine-div[data-v-0a74a767]{position:relative;overflow:hidden}.shine-div[data-v-0a74a767]:after{content:"";top:0;transform:translateX(100%);width:100%;height:100%;position:absolute;z-index:1;animation:slide-data-v-0a74a767 1.5s infinite;background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.3) 50%,rgba(128,186,232,0) 99%,rgba(125,185,232,0));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#007db9e8",GradientType=1)}.input-container[data-v-0a74a767]:focus-within{--tw-ring-offset-shadow:var(--tw-ring-inset) 0 0 0 var(--tw-ring-offset-width) var(--tw-ring-offset-color);--tw-ring-shadow:var(--tw-ring-inset) 0 0 0 calc(2px + var(--tw-ring-offset-width)) var(--tw-ring-color);box-shadow:var(--tw-ring-offset-shadow),var(--tw-ring-shadow),var(--tw-shadow,0 0 transparent);--tw-ring-opacity:1;--tw-ring-color:rgba(136,84,192,var(--tw-ring-opacity))}.search-input[data-v-0a74a767]{outline:none}.border-radius-inherit[data-v-63551b69]{border-radius:inherit}.remove-number-selector[data-v-63551b69]::-webkit-inner-spin-button,.remove-number-selector[data-v-63551b69]::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.remove-number-selector[type=number][data-v-63551b69]{-moz-appearance:textfield}.customPlaceholder[data-v-63551b69]::-moz-placeholder{color:#222;font-weight:600}.customPlaceholder[data-v-63551b69]::placeholder{color:#222;font-weight:600}.customPlaceholderIcon[data-v-63551b69]{font-weight:600!important}@keyframes slide-data-v-1e09f35e{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shine-div[data-v-1e09f35e]{position:relative;overflow:hidden}.shine-div[data-v-1e09f35e]:after{content:"";top:0;transform:translateX(100%);width:100%;height:100%;position:absolute;z-index:1;animation:slide-data-v-1e09f35e 1.5s infinite;background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.3) 50%,rgba(128,186,232,0) 99%,rgba(125,185,232,0));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#007db9e8",GradientType=1)}.block-container[data-v-1e09f35e]{scroll-snap-align:start;scroll-snap-stop:always}@media(max-width:1025px){.inner-container[data-v-1e09f35e]{overflow-x:scroll;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ch;scroll-snap-type:x mandatory}.inner-container[data-v-1e09f35e]::-webkit-scrollbar{display:none}}.related-link[data-v-1e09f35e]{display:flex;align-items:center;justify-content:space-between}.related-link[data-v-1e09f35e]>:not([hidden])~:not([hidden]){--tw-space-x-reverse:0;margin-right:calc(1rem*var(--tw-space-x-reverse));margin-left:calc(1rem*(1 - var(--tw-space-x-reverse)))}.related-link[data-v-1e09f35e]{border-radius:.5rem;border-width:1px;--tw-border-opacity:1;border-color:rgba(229,229,229,var(--tw-border-opacity))}.related-link[data-v-1e09f35e]:hover{--tw-bg-opacity:1;background-color:rgba(249,249,249,var(--tw-bg-opacity))}.related-link[data-v-1e09f35e]{padding:1rem 1.25rem 1rem 1.75rem;--tw-text-opacity:1;color:rgba(136,84,192,var(--tw-text-opacity))}.btn-style{padding-top:.68rem;padding-bottom:.68rem}.list-item-img{border:1px solid #f2f2f2;box-shadow:2px 2px 9px rgba(0,0,0,.05),inset 2px 2px 8px hsla(0,0%,100%,.25),inset -2px -2px 4px rgba(0,0,0,.05)}.product-details-slider .slider-content ul.details-list>li:before{content:"";position:absolute;top:calc(50% - 4px);left:-32px;width:8px;height:8px;border-radius:2px;background-color:rgba(0,0,0,.2)}.btn-style[data-v-0469df55]{padding-top:.68rem;padding-bottom:.68rem}.tab-selection[data-v-0469df55]{position:absolute;bottom:0;width:33.33333%;height:2px;border:1px solid rgba(70,26,66,.3);transition:.4s}.tab-selection-fill[data-v-0469df55]{border:1px solid #461a42;width:0;position:relative;top:-1px;left:-1px}.fill[data-v-0469df55]{transition:5.5s linear}.fill-without-transition[data-v-0469df55],.fill[data-v-0469df55]{width:100%}.highlighted-tab[data-v-0469df55]{color:#461a42}.slider-header-tab[data-v-0469df55]{flex-grow:1}.slider-header[data-v-0469df55]{color:#b9b9be}.slider-header-tab[data-v-0469df55]{border-bottom:2px solid #f2f2f2}.slider-content ul.details-list>li[data-v-0469df55]:before{content:"";position:absolute;top:calc(50% - 4px);left:-32px;width:8px;height:8px;border-radius:2px;background-color:rgba(0,0,0,.2)}@keyframes slide-data-v-57e35b2a{0%{transform:translateX(-100%)}to{transform:translateX(100%)}}.shine-div[data-v-57e35b2a]{position:relative;overflow:hidden}.shine-div[data-v-57e35b2a]:after{content:"";top:0;transform:translateX(100%);width:100%;height:100%;position:absolute;z-index:1;animation:slide-data-v-57e35b2a 1.5s infinite;background:linear-gradient(90deg,hsla(0,0%,100%,0),hsla(0,0%,100%,.3) 50%,rgba(128,186,232,0) 99%,rgba(125,185,232,0));filter:progid:DXImageTransform.Microsoft.gradient(startColorstr="#00ffffff",endColorstr="#007db9e8",GradientType=1)}@media(max-width:1025px){.footer-internal-styles-curriculum[data-v-57e35b2a]:first-child{position:relative;grid-column:span 2/span 2;margin-bottom:2.5rem;align-items:center}.footer-internal-styles-curriculum[data-v-57e35b2a]:first-child:before{content:"";position:absolute;bottom:-24px;left:0;right:0;height:1px;background-color:hsla(0,0%,100%,.5)}.footer-internal-styles-curriculum:first-child>ul[data-v-57e35b2a]{align-items:center}.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(2){grid-row:span 3/span 3;align-items:flex-start}.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(3){position:relative;grid-column:span 2/span 2;grid-row-start:2;margin-bottom:2.5rem;align-items:center}.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(3):before{content:"";position:absolute;bottom:-24px;left:0;right:0;height:1px;background-color:hsla(0,0%,100%,.5)}.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(4),.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(5){align-items:flex-end;text-align:right}.footer-internal-styles-curriculum:nth-child(4)>ul[data-v-57e35b2a],.footer-internal-styles-curriculum:nth-child(5)>ul[data-v-57e35b2a]{align-items:flex-end}.footer-internal-styles-curriculum[data-v-57e35b2a]:nth-child(5){margin-top:1.25rem}}@media(max-width:1025px){.footer-internal-styles-intent[data-v-57e35b2a]:first-child{position:relative;grid-column:span 2/span 2;margin-bottom:2.5rem;align-items:center}.footer-internal-styles-intent[data-v-57e35b2a]:first-child:before{content:"";position:absolute;bottom:-24px;left:0;right:0;height:1px;background-color:hsla(0,0%,100%,.5)}.footer-internal-styles-intent:first-child>ul[data-v-57e35b2a]{align-items:center}.footer-internal-styles-intent[data-v-57e35b2a]:nth-child(2){grid-row:span 3/span 3;align-items:flex-start}.footer-internal-styles-intent[data-v-57e35b2a]:nth-child(3),.footer-internal-styles-intent[data-v-57e35b2a]:nth-child(4){align-items:flex-end;text-align:right}.footer-internal-styles-intent:nth-child(3)>ul[data-v-57e35b2a],.footer-internal-styles-intent:nth-child(4)>ul[data-v-57e35b2a]{align-items:flex-end}.footer-internal-styles-intent[data-v-57e35b2a]:nth-child(4){margin-top:1.25rem}}.footer-links-container[data-v-57e35b2a]{grid-template-columns:repeat(5,auto)}@media(max-width:1025px){.footer-links-container[data-v-57e35b2a]{grid-template-columns:repeat(2,1fr);position:relative}.footer-links-container[data-v-57e35b2a]:before{content:"";position:absolute;bottom:-24px;left:0;right:0;height:1px;background-color:hsla(0,0%,100%,.5)}}.new-tag[data-v-57e35b2a]{padding:2px 8px;margin-left:6px;border-radius:14px;background:#ffa402;box-shadow:0 2px 0 #ce8400;color:#fff;font-size:12px;font-weight:700}.social-icons[data-v-57e35b2a]:hover{transform:scale(1.2)}.lazy-img[lazy=loaded][data-v-1569aa8d]{animation-duration:1s;animation-fill-mode:both;animation-name:fadeIn}